‌Breaking into France’s High Brightness LCD Market: What Distributors Need to Know‌

France isn’t just about wine and romance—it’s a goldmine for schermi LCD ad alta luminosità. But if you’re selling here, you’ll face stubborn pain points, cutthroat competition, and buyers who demand perfection. Let’s cut through the noise.

‌What France Needs (And What’s Keeping Them Up at Night)‌

French businesses are scrambling for displays that work where it matters:

‌Outdoor chaos‌: Sun-drenched café menus, busy metro stations, and coastal billboards. Screens that can’t handle 1,500+ nits look amateur under the Mediterranean sun.

‌Retail envy‌: Luxury boutiques hate dim displays that fade under spotlights. If your product can’t match Louis Vuitton’s glow, they’ll walk.

‌Angry commuters‌: Blurry trainy schedules or flickering airport signs? France’s transit authorities get roasted on Twitter for less.

‌Their pain?‌ Cheap displays that fail in real-world conditions. They’re tired of replacements, angry customers, and looking like tech dinosaurs next to German or Dutch rivals.

‌Why Your High Brightness LCDs Are the Answer‌

Forget “good enough.” France wants displays that survive their worst days. Pitch these hard truths:

‌“Sunlight or sabotage?”‌

Your 2,000-nit screens don’t just beat glare—they save French retailers from daily embarrassment. A faded menu costs a Parisian bistro €500/hour in lost sales. Harsh? Oui. True? Absolutely.

‌“Durability or drama?”‌

France’s weathers swings from Alpine snow to Riviera heat. Your anti-glare, wide-temperature-range screens mean fewer 3 a.m. panic calls from a Marseille mall manager.

‌“Energy bills or ROI?”‌

French eco-laws tax power-hungry tech. Your displays with dynamic dimming cut energy use by 40%—turning compliance costs into a sales pitch.

‌The Anxiety Trap (And How to Beat It)‌

Distributors sweat three things in France:

‌“Will I get stuck with unsold stock?”‌

France’s regions buy differently. Paris prioritizes lux ury specs; Lyon wants ruggedness. Offer modular designs—let local partners customize bezels or brightness presets.

‌“What if I mess up compliance?”‌

One missing CE mark or paperwork typo can sink a shipment. Bundle pre-certified displays with a French-speaking compliance partner. No excuses.

‌“Can I compete on price?”‌

Don’t. The French distrust cheap tech. Instead, bundle “hidden” value: free French-language troubleshooting guides, or a 24/7 support line routed to Lyon—not Mumbai.
